I can only speak for myself but dark characters on a light background look sharper than the other way around so my eyes don't have to work as hard. I find the insistence that dark mode is easier on the eyes to be a total placebo. As long as the screen is about even with the ambient light and the walls, it's basically like reading paper. With dark mode you have to crank the brightness up so maybe people think light mode is worse when they switch between them and get blinded by full backlight.
